Autoaggressive CD4+ T cells participate in autoimmune liver disease (A01)

The mechanism of action of liver CD4+ T cells in autoimmune liver diseases remains unclear. By combining systems and experimental immunology, along with human samples and mouse experiental models, we aim to identify (i) the antigen specificity, (ii) the epigenetic profile underlying the plastic activation mechanisms and, finally, (iii) to test the in vivo function of liver CD4+ T cells. The long-term goal of this project is to discover molecular mechanisms to reprogram these cells from pathogenic to anti-inflammatory, taking advantage of their potential plasticity.
